When you say Cologne, you automatically say not just CS:GO, but esports. And that’s because Cologne is the city where a lot of great esports sagas began. From famous CS:GO tournaments to the first edition of The International (Dota 2). So for a lot of esports enthusiasts, Cologne holds a special place in their hearts. In particular, IEM Cologne is a name that every CS:GO player is familiar with.

IEM XVI Cologne Details

Intel Extreme Masters XVI Cologne is scheduled to take place between July 6th – 18th. As the name suggests, the tournament’s location will be Cologne, Germany. Relative to what has happened in CS:GO over the last 18 months, this will be a huge event: $1 million in prizes, 24 teams, almost 2 weeks of competition, live venue.

Competitive Format

The competitive format of IEM XVI Cologne is made up of three stages.

Play-In Stage

This stage involves 16 teams and only 8 of them advance to the Group Stage. All of these teams start in the Upper Bracket, which has 2 rounds. The teams that win both rounds proceed to the Group Stage. The ones that lose the first round go to the Lower Bracket Round 1. The ones that lose the second round go to the Lower Bracket Round 2. The winners of the second round of the Lower Bracket proceed to the Group Stage.

During the Play-In Stage, the opening matches are Bo1. The rest of them are Bo3. This stage takes place in the first two competitive days, between July 6th – 7th.

Group Stage

The Group Stage of Intel Extreme Masters XVI Cologne takes place between July 8th – 11th, so right after the Play-In Stage. All of its matches are Bo3. The 16 teams are divided into two groups of eight. Each group is played using the double-elimination format. The winners of the groups advance to the Semifinals. The finalists advance to the Quarterfinals. The third 3rd place teams also advance to the Quarterfinals.

Playoffs

The Playoffs of IEM XVI Cologne is a single-bracket tournament. The Grand Final is Bo5. The remaining matches are Bo3. This stage takes place between July 16th – 18th, so during the weekend.

Prizes

IEM XVI Cologne offers $1 million in prizes. The money will be divided among the 24 teams in the following way:

  • 1st place: $400,000
  • 2nd place: $180,000
  • 3rd – 4th place: $80,000
  • 5th – 6th place: $40,000
  • 7th – 8th place: $24,000
  • 9th – 12th place: $16,000
  • 13th – 16th place: $10,000
  • 17th – 20th place: $4,500
  • 21st – 24th place: $2,500
